Output 6b102a96ea77732ca8ec5091815644410304ad634ca43b32942d412088a0aac9:1

value
5332
script pubkey
OP_0 OP_PUSHBYTES_20 3d684beead2851d54e74a3a4041f654cb07c68c3
address
bc1q845yhm4d9pga2nn55wjqg8m9fjc8c6xr3j76le
transaction
6b102a96ea77732ca8ec5091815644410304ad634ca43b32942d412088a0aac9
confirmations
189555
spent
true